A research group is investigating a complex of three enzymes. They have created cultures of myocytes derived from high-performance college athletes and simulated starvation conditions. After the experiment they concluded that during starvation the amount of this complex in the muscle tissue was higher. The complex converts pyruvate into acetyl-coenzyme-which enters the citric acid cycle (Krebs cycle) under aerobic conditions. This reaction also involves the further reduction of NAD+ molecules into NADH. An activating effect of which of the following enzymes is described above?
Hexokinase
Lactate dehydrogenas
Phosphorylase
Pyruvate dehydrogenase

A medical student studies a waste disposal system in human epithelial cells. During electronic microscopy he reveals the spherical vesicles, surrounded by a membrane and containing many different hydrolytic enzymes. The main function of these organelles is to provide intracellular digestion and protective reactions of the cell. Which of the following organelles is mentioned above?
Ribosomes
Mitochondria
Lysosomes
Centrosomes
